Put simply, the Nicola Slaney design is precisely as named, a design featuring Satin flowers from the genus Lunaria. The new 292/8 is one of the finest new shapes used at Moorcroft over the past 25 years. It is not a replica of the past, but a symbol of Moorcroft moving forward into new shape design. It is a difficult shape to make and, although not a limited edition, only a few pieces were released in 2009.
